Probable cause
IMPROPER MAINTENANCE OF THE FUEL SYSTEM BY THE PILOT/MECHANIC RESULTING IN AN ENGINE FAILURE ON TAKEOFF OVER TERRAIN UNSUITABLE FOR A FORCED LANDING. CONTRIBUTING TO THE ACCIDENT WAS THE PILOT'S IMPROPER IN-FLIGHT DECISION TO TURN BACK TO THE RUNWAY, AND SUBSEQUENT INADVERTENT STALL.
